Parameter: Force Role Switch
Default: Don’t Switch
Options: Don’t Switch
|
Switch
Function: Forces a router to switch out of the primary role when another member of
the redundancy group would make a better primary router, or prevents a
router from doing so. This parameter is valid only for manual role
switching.
Instructions: Choose Don’t Switch or Switch.
MIB Object ID: 1.3.6.1.4.1.18.3.5.17.1.10
Parameter: Primary Config File Path
Default: None
Options: A text string in DOS format, xxxxxxxx.xxx
Function: Specifies the name of the primary configuration file the router uses when
it boots or reboots as the primary router. This file name is the one you
enter with the Primary Save action described in step 9 of “Applying a
Group Configuration File for Routers Using Warm Boot” on page 5-21.
The example in this guide uses the name Alpha.pri.
Instructions: To activate this parameter, Warm Boot must be set to Enable. Enter a file
name including the volume ID (vol:filename). For example, enter
2:alpha.pri.
MIB Object ID: 1.3.6.1.4.1.18.3.5.17.1.20
Note:
If a slot fails and the software cannot locate the configuration file and
executable image on the volume you specified, the software searches all
volumes to locate these files. We recommend that you store the image on
multiple volumes to be readily available if a slot fails.
